The Energy Commission of Malaysia Resumed Green Electricity Tariff (GET) Programme to Foster Renewable Energy Adoption

The Energy Commission has taken a significant step towards promoting renewable energy adoption with the reopening of the Green Electricity Tariff (GET) programme. This innovative initiative, which resumed on August 11, 2023, aims to empower environmentally conscious companies and industries to transition towards sustainable energy sources while contributing to a greener future. The GET programme offers a unique opportunity for businesses to harness certified green energy, allowing them to meet their Renewable Energy 100 (RE100) goals swiftly and efficiently.
